§ 19.735-105 Availability of ethics and other conduct related regulations and statutes.

(a)(1) The Commission shall furnish each new employee, at the time of his or her entrance on duty, with a copy of:
(i)The Standards of Ethical Conduct for Employees of the Executive Branch (5 CFR part 2635);
(ii)The Supplemental Standards of Ethical Conduct for Employees of the Federal Communications Commission (5 CFR part 3901); and
(iii)The Commission's Employee Responsibilities and Conduct regulations in this part.
